ECON 8760 - Simulation and Risk Analysis3 Class Hours 0 Laboratory Hours 3 Credit Hours Prerequisite: ECON 8010 or equivalent. The theory and application of stochastic decision models. Emphasis is on the application of probability and simulation techniques to structure decision problems in business and economics. Topics include decision processes, decision analysis, measurement of risk, and static and dynamic simulation models.
Notes An applied project will be incorporated.
